Why do we use Prepare / Enrich as part of the retreat?
Because they are the global standard
With a solid research foundation and wide applicability of the assessment, Prepare / Enrich has found its home in the offices of professionals and lay leaders.
Prepare / Enrich adapts and reacts to the changing reality of relationships through continued research and development of assessment versions and resources.
The reliability of the assessment and feedback guided by our Facilitators help couples strengthen and enrich their relationships.
Prepare/Enrich and its background structure FACES (Family Adaptability and Cohesion Evaluation Scale) continues to be one of the most researched assessment tools with over 1200 published articles supporting its validity and reliability.
Researchers and professionals across multiple disciplines regard Prepare/Enrich as one of the most effective tools in their professional toolbox.
